Nve n852a it keeps trying to load software




By jack7777 on Apr 01, 2008

" "
about two days ago the unit started trying to load software without anyone touching head unit. I removed the disk, removed all cables to head then put the nav disk back in. all I get is a message software loading, do not remove disk until complete. then a few minutes later it starts all over again.

Jack7777,

I opened up the Navigation and blew it out with some compressed air and the software loaded up once and the navigation started. Try that.

I have the exact same problem.

I have the NVE-N852A, It has been working for over 4 years.

Today when I started my car, it worked when I started it again for lunch, it said "Loading new software, do not remove DVD-ROM until the Alpine Logo is displayed". This is not the exact word to word but is approximate.

After the status bar goes to 100%, it reboots and does the same thing again.
